AIRSTAGE VRF Technical Reference
Reverse Cycle VRF Heat Pump Mode Control
First Command operation and changing between Heat, Cool and Dry modes
Applies to selected AIRSTAGE J-Series and V-Series heat pump VRF systems
Key principle: On these reverse cycle VRF heat pump systems, the operating mode is determined by the first indoor unit turned on. Once any indoor unit is operating, the system mode is locked until all indoor units are turned off.
1. How the system works
- Each indoor unit can determine the system operating mode, but only when the entire VRF system is off.
- The first indoor unit switched on establishes the operating mode for the complete system.
- While any indoor unit remains on, the operating mode is locked and cannot be changed.
- To change between Heat, Cool or Dry, all indoor units must first be switched off.
Example
If the first indoor unit is turned on in Heating, the system is placed into Heating mode. Other indoor units can then operate in Heating or remain off, but they cannot operate in Cooling or Dry until every indoor unit has been turned off and a new mode is selected.
2. Changing the operation mode
| Step | Action |
|---|---|
| 1 | Turn off all indoor units. |
| 2 | On the controller, press Mode and select the required mode: Cool, Dry or Heat. |
| 3 | Adjust any other required settings such as temperature or fan speed. |
| 4 | Turn the air conditioner back on. |
| 5 | Once operating, settings other than Mode can continue to be adjusted. |
Important: If the required mode will not change, check that every indoor unit connected to the VRF system is switched off. A single indoor unit left operating will keep the existing system mode locked.
3. Mode combinations and important notes
| First indoor unit mode | Other indoor units can operate as |
|---|---|
| Heat | Heat or Off |
| Cool | Cool, Dry or Off |
| Dry | Cool, Dry or Off |
- The system operating mode must remain consistent across the VRF system.
- Individual indoor units can still have their own temperature, fan speed and other settings.
- Always ensure all indoor units are off before attempting to change the system mode.

4. Applicable series and models
| Series | Model |
|---|---|
| J-II Outdoor Units | AJYA36LALH, AJYA45LALH, AJYA54LALH |
| J-IIS Outdoor Units | AJT040LCLAH, AJT045LCLAH, AJT054LCLAH |
| J-IVS Outdoor Units | AJT040LCLBH, AJT045LCLBH, AJT054LCLBH AJT040LCLCH, AJT045LCLCH, AJT054LCLCH |
| J-III Outdoor Units | AJY040LBLAH, AJY045LBLAH, AJY054LBLAH |
| J-IV Outdoor Units | AJY040LBLBH, AJY045LBLBH, AJY054LBLBH AJT040LBLCH, AJT045LBLCH, AJT054LBLCH |
| J-IIIL Condensers | AJY072LELAH, AJY090LELAH, AJY108LELAH AJY126LELAH, AJY144LELAH |
| J-IVL Condensers | AJY072LELBH, AJY090LELBH, AJY108LELBH AJY126LELBH, AJY144LELBH |
| V-II Condensers | AJYA72LALH, AJYA90LALH, AJY108LALH AJY126LALH, AJY144LALH |
| V-III Condensers | AJY072LALBH, AJY090LALBH, AJY108LALBH AJY126LALBH, AJY144LALBH |
